Are you using a Palm Pre? Or another Palm device?
The Palm Pre does not sync to any computer inherently but there is third party software that can sync the Pre to a local PC. If this is another Palm Device this link should help you with the setup of the hotsync
http://kb.palm.com/wps/portal/kb/common/article/31
Two things this link does not cover is what Palm Desktop version you need to use and how to setup Palm Desktop to hotsync with a device.
This link is Palm Desktop 6.2.2 and works for Vista http://kb.palm.com/wps/portal/kb/common/article/32

I have just managed to get a Sony Clie TH55 to sync to my PC which is running 64bit Windows 7.
I had to use Bluetooth as, like the others on this post, the drivers for the USB cable connection would not work. It is painfully slow compared to the cable option but better than nothing.
